+Subject: x86/bugs: Fix the SRSO mitigation on Zen3/4
+To: gregkh@linuxfoundation.org
+Cc: mingo@kernel.org, torvalds@linux-foundation.org, stable@vger.kernel.org
+Message-ID: <20240405141951.GCZhAIh6sy03J5k6iJ@fat_crate.local>
+Content-Disposition: inline
+
+From: "Borislav Petkov (AMD)" <bp@alien8.de>
+
+Commit 4535e1a4174c4111d92c5a9a21e542d232e0fcaa upstream.
+
+The original version of the mitigation would patch in the calls to the
+untraining routines directly.  That is, the alternative() in UNTRAIN_RET
+will patch in the CALL to srso_alias_untrain_ret() directly.
+
+However, even if commit e7c25c441e9e ("x86/cpu: Cleanup the untrain
+mess") meant well in trying to clean up the situation, due to micro-
+architectural reasons, the untraining routine srso_alias_untrain_ret()
+must be the target of a CALL instruction and not of a JMP instruction as
+it is done now.
+
+Reshuffle the alternative macros to accomplish that.

++/*
++ * The CALL to srso_alias_untrain_ret() must be patched in directly at
++ * the spot where untraining must be done, ie., srso_alias_untrain_ret()
++ * must be the target of a CALL instruction instead of indirectly
++ * jumping to a wrapper which then calls it. Therefore, this macro is
++ * called outside of __UNTRAIN_RET below, for the time being, before the
++ * kernel can support nested alternatives with arbitrary nesting.
++ */

+Subject: x86/retpoline: Do the necessary fixup to the Zen3/4 srso return thunk for !SRSO
+To: gregkh@linuxfoundation.org
+Cc: mingo@kernel.org, torvalds@linux-foundation.org, stable@vger.kernel.org
+Message-ID: <20240405142035.GDZhAIs8LmOTRIpM3U@fat_crate.local>
+Content-Disposition: inline
+
+From: "Borislav Petkov (AMD)" <bp@alien8.de>
+
+Commit 0e110732473e14d6520e49d75d2c88ef7d46fe67 upstream.
+
+The srso_alias_untrain_ret() dummy thunk in the !CONFIG_MITIGATION_SRSO
+case is there only for the altenative in CALL_UNTRAIN_RET to have
+a symbol to resolve.
+
+However, testing with kernels which don't have CONFIG_MITIGATION_SRSO
+enabled, leads to the warning in patch_return() to fire:
+
+  missing return thunk: srso_alias_untrain_ret+0x0/0x10-0x0: eb 0e 66 66 2e
+  WARNING: CPU: 0 PID: 0 at arch/x86/kernel/alternative.c:826 apply_returns (arch/x86/kernel/alternative.c:826
+
+Put in a plain "ret" there so that gcc doesn't put a return thunk in
+in its place which special and gets checked.
+
+In addition:
+
+  ERROR: modpost: "srso_alias_untrain_ret" [arch/x86/kvm/kvm-amd.ko] undefined!
+  make[2]: *** [scripts/Makefile.modpost:145: Module.symvers] Chyba 1
+  make[1]: *** [/usr/src/linux-6.8.3/Makefile:1873: modpost] Chyba 2
+  make: *** [Makefile:240: __sub-make] Chyba 2
+
+since !SRSO builds would use the dummy return thunk as reported by
+petr.pisar@atlas.cz, https://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=218679.
